            Yeah that's true. I know some of his opponents didn't like him. Carmen Basillo was interviewed by HBO a few years ago and he still didn't like Robinson .While he respected Robinson as a fighter he called him an "SOB" and said he was the most arrogant, unpleasant person that you would ever want to meet. Gene Fullmer didn't like Robinson either.


            Ali said Robinson snubbed and brushed him off after Ali traveled all the way to New York to meet Robinson following the Gold Medal victory. While Ali idolized Robinson as a fighter I got the impression he wasn't that fond of him as a person after reading the book.
